[/lang_nl][lang_en]Today the tiebreaks are played, to determine the silver and bronze medals as well as the tickets for the World Cup and the Women's World Ch, but the champions are known already. While most of the leaders were satisfied with a quick draw, avoiding the tiebreaks and securing a trip to Khanty-Mansiysk, Sergey Tiviakov defeated Emil Sutovsky from Israel in typical solid style:
